Quality Asphalt and Proper Site Preparation

Great pavement starts before asphalt is even laid. Proper base preparation, correct grading, and attention to existing conditions determine how well the new surface will hold up. Quality materials and responsible installation practices help paving company in Monmouth County prevent common issues like rutting, premature cracking, and water pooling. When preparation is skipped or rushed, the project may look good at first but struggle under regular use.
